Trivia Question: What did Archimedes reportedly shout as he rose from his bathtub? Answer: Eureka! Eureka is an exclamation that roughly means “I have found it!” Archimedes reportedly was trying to puzzle out liquid displacement and how it worked. Trivia Question: In what city is the Colosseum located? Answer: Rome The Colosseum once housed grand gladiatorial combat. Even millennia after its original construction, the Colosseum still stands as a monument to Ancient Rome’s authority. Trivia Question: How tall is the Washington Monument in Washington D.C.? Answer: 555 feet tall This number is believed to have had some significance to the masons who designed the Washington Monument. Each side length of the monolith’s base is 55.5 feet.
